General description

A highly selective NFAT (Nuclear Factor of Activated T-cells) inhibitor that interferes with calcineurin-NFAT interaction without affecting calcineurin (Cat. No. 539568) phosphatase activity. Inhibits NFAT activation and NFAT-dependent expression of endogenous cytokine genes in T cells, without affecting the expression of other cytokines that require calcineurin but not NFAT.
A highly selective NFAT inhibitor that prevents NFAT activation and NFAT-dependent expression of endogenous cytokine genes in T cells. Does not affect the expression of other cytokines requiring calcineurin, but not NFAT. Inhibits calcineurin-mediated dephosphorylation of NFAT1, NFAT2, and NFAT4 in cell extracts.
